Planning appeal decision

Allowed28 November 20233327608

163 Bankes Road, BIRMINGHAM, B10 9PN

a single storey side and rear extension

Authority
Birmingham City Council
Appeal type
householder · Householder (HAS)
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Householder developments
Inspector
Cleary D

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• the effect of the proposed development on the character and appearance of the host dwelling and wider area
  • the living conditions of the occupiers of 161 Bankes Road with particular regard to outlook and light

What decided it

The extension's modest height, siting and context, combined with its consistency with the established pattern of development in the area, meant it would not harmfully affect character and appearance or unacceptably impact the living conditions of neighbouring occupiers.

Plan policies cited: Policy PG3 of the Birmingham Development Plan (2017), Policy DM2 of the Development Management in Birmingham Development Plan Document 2021, Policy DM10 of the Development Management in Birmingham Development Plan Document 2021
